Microsoft has for the most part stuck with its software model and it has played out generally well (with consideration to continual profitability/growth into new tech such as motion based and cloud computing). This is especially true with sync/my ford touch, the Microsoft based technologies that have made Ford the defacto leader of in-car tech .

Google on the other hand is not just focusing on in-car tech, but the whole car. Above is a video of a Google self driving car actually driving itself around a track. Multiple vehicles like this have been spotted on the west side of the country undergoing test runs to tweak and perfect the software for this smart car concept.

Google sees the whole car as the best option to pursue in the future. If you are less occupied in a vehicle with the aspect of driving you will have more time to interact with in-car technology, content and more importantly sponsored advertisements. More importantly if Google gets a head start and is successful here do you really think these self driving cars will be equipped with anything other but Google tech?
